So, Broken Horizon, right? It dives into this surreal animated world where icy seas meet vibrant greenery. The visuals are striking—think of a landscape that’s both alien and familiar, with roads twisting through scaffolding jungles. The pacing is interesting, not rushed but deliberate, letting you soak in the atmosphere. There's this cool dichotomy between the grim city and the enchanting nights when the lights flicker to life; it really plays with transformation. The practical effects, though mostly traditional animation, lend a tactile feel to the world that feels refreshing. It’s a unique blend of themes around industrialization versus nature. Overall, it’s one of those films that lingers in your mind long after you’ve watched it. Quite distinctive, really.
